Neymar Faces Legal Action from Chef Over Alleged Overwork

A former chef who worked at Neymar’s Rio de Janeiro residence has filed a lawsuit, claiming she was forced to work far beyond her contracted hours. She alleges that some shifts lasted up to 16 hours as she prepared meals for the football star and his household.

The chef says her agreement was for standard workdays, but she was often kept late into the evening and on weekends to cater to Neymar’s large household and events, sometimes serving over 150 people. She also claims she was denied proper breaks during her shifts.

She further alleges that the long hours and physical demands of her work caused health issues, including back pain and hip inflammation from lifting heavy supplies and standing for extended periods.

In the lawsuit, she is seeking compensation of around £37,500 to cover unpaid overtime, medical costs, and other damages. Neymar’s representatives have not publicly responded to the claims.
